
Job Overview:
We are looking for a creative and experienced individual to join our team as a lead home stager. As a lead home stager, you will be responsible for transforming vacant and occupied properties into warm and inviting homes that potential buyers can see themselves living in. This will involve furniture selection, placement, and styling, as well as the use of color and accessories to create a cohesive and appealing look. A successful candidate will have a strong sense of style, an eye for detail, and the ability to work within the budget and time constraints of each project.
Job Duties & Responsibilities:
The lead Home stager will have a wide range of responsibilities, which can include -
Meeting with clients, visit staging space and assess property needs
Assisting clients in decluttering their space, advise owners as to what household items should be removed for storage or rearranged, remove personal mementos; rearrange furniture
Coordinating with Realtor to schedule photographer appointment once staging is complete
Educating clients regarding ongoing staging needs so home is ready for showings
Creating written consultations with recommendations to owners on how to improve the appearance of their home in order to increase its market value
Selecting furnishings and decor from our inventory to create a welcoming environment
Develop a custom staging plan for each client that outlines the scope of work and associated costs
Arrange and rearrange furniture, art, and accessories to create an inviting and appealing space that highlights the home’s best features
Work within the budget and timeframe specified in the staging plan
Take before photos of the staged home to document the transformation for the client
De-stage the home once it is sold
Maintain a portfolio of past projects to showcase to potential clients
Stay up-to-date on current trends in home staging and design
Attend trade shows, workshops, and other events with owner to network with Realtors
